Alpha-fetoprotein(AFP) is a major plasma protein synthesized by the fetal liver, york sac, and gastrointestinal tract. There were many reports that elevated AFP levels in maternal serum and amniotic fluid have been associated with fetal distress and intrauterine fetal death, and recent studies demonstrates a high association between elevated AFP levels in maternal serum and umbilical cord blood and subsequent neonatal jaundice in normal healthy fullterm infants. To investigates the relationship between serum AFP and bilirubin levels of the newborn infants, the authors determind maternal serum and umbilical cord blood AFP concentration in 26 cases of normal healthy fullterm infants and their mothers, The serum AFP levels were measured by the method of enzyme immunoassay(AFP-EIA kit, USA) The results observed are summerized as follows: 1. The mean serum AFP levels of the newborn infants and their mothers were 27227.285ng/㎖ and 161.09ng/㎖, respectively and there was significant correlation between serum AFP levels of the newborn infants and their mothers, (Y= 14.598x+25646.955, r=0.1627, P<0.1627, p<0.005) 2. The mean serum AFP levels of the mothers and mean serum bilinibin levels of the newborn infants were 161.09ng/㎖ and 1.19ng/㎖, respectively and there was significant correlation between serum APP levels of the mothers and serum bilirubin levels of the newborn infants (Y=0.000032x+0.2831, r=0. 272491, P<0.005)

Previous studies found that mealworm fermentation extract (TMP) reduced alcoholic hepatic steatogenesis. This study examined how the ratio of TMP and soy protein (SP) mix affected glucose and lipid metabolism in obese mice given a high-fat diet (HFD). Mice were given HFD supplemented with 100% SP or the following three ratios of TMP and SP mix for 12 weeks: 20% (S4T1), 40% (S3T2), and 60% (S2T3) TMP. When compared to the SP group, the S2T3 group had considerably lower body weight gain and food consumption. When compared to the SP group, the S2T3 group had slightly lower blood insulin and leptin levels, as well as a lower homeostasis model assessment of insulin resistance score. The use of TMP instead of SP reduced the size of epididymal adipose tissue cells. An increase in the extent of substitution of SP with TMP inhibited the gene expression of hepatic fructolysis/gluconeogenesis (KHK, ALDOB, DLD, and FBP1), lipogenesis (FAS, SCD1, CD36, and DGAT2), and its transcriptional factors (PPAR and ChREBP). Furthermore, the S2T3 group dramatically reduced the expression of hepatic genes implicated in endoplasmic reticulum stress (PDI) and antioxidant defense (SOD1). The 60% TMP mix, in particular, reduced the expression of hepatic glucose and lipid metabolism-related genes in HFD-fed mice. The manufacturing of functional processed goods may be accomplished by combining SP and TMP in a 2:3 ratio.

Purpose: Management of appendicitis in children has always been an issue in pediatric surgery. Both diagnostic methods and treatment vary significantly among medical centers, and little consensus exists in many aspects of the care for patients with appendicitis. Here, we assessed the value of drain insertion after appendectomy in children. Methods: This study is a retrospective review of pediatric patients who underwent appendectomy for perforated appendicitis at a tertiary medical center between 2003 and 2012. Patients who had a peritoneal drain inserted after appendectomy were compared with patients without drains regarding preoperative features and postoperative outcomes. Statistical analyses included a 2-tailed Student t-test and a chi-square or Fisher exact test. Results: In total, 958 patients were reviewed. Of 342 patients with perforated appendicitis, 108 (31.6%) had Jackson-Pratt (JP) drains inserted. The JP group had a longer hospital stay compared with the non-JP group (6.38 ± 3.59 days vs. 3.87 ± 2.38 days, P < 0.001). The JP group also had higher complication rates (22.2% vs. 6.8%, P = 0.003), including the formation of intra-abdominal abscesses. Conclusion: According to our results, there seems to be little evidence to support peritoneal drain insertion after appendectomy, even in perforated appendicitis cases.

Thamnolia vermicularis (TV) is an edible lichen that is prevalent in the alpine zone of East Asia. This study evaluated the feasibility of using TV acetone extracts as a functional food based on experiments using cell line and obese mice. The cellular triglyceride levels and Oil red O staining of 3T3-L1 cells indicated that TV extracts (5 and 10 μg/mL) dose-dependently suppressed adipocyte differentiation and lipid accumulation compared with the control. The TV extract (0.4%, w/w) in a high-fat diet (HFD) was supplemented to C57BL/6N mice for 12 weeks, and TV extract supplement significantly reduced visceral fat mass and body weight compared with HFD feeding alone. The TV extract also induced significant decreases in serum and hepatic lipids, whereas it increased the serum high-density lipoproteins-cholesterol/total cholesterol ratio and fecal lipids levels. Moreover, the TV extract led to significantly lower homeostasis model assessment of insulin resistance in diet-induced obese mice. Taken together, these results suggest that the TV extract may have anti- obesity effects, including lipid-lowering, and it is a natural resource with the potential for use in obesity management.
